Australia - Export of Salts and Esters of Citric Acid

Since 2014, Australia Export of Salts and Esters of Citric Acid fell by 27.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 47 among other countries in Export of Salts and Esters of Citric Acid at $40,786.04. Australia is overtaken by New Zealand, which was ranked number 46 with $42,555.02 and is followed by Ukraine with $39,950.47. China lead the ranking with $180,836,439.01 in 2019, that is -0% versus 2018. Germany, Belgium and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. El Salvador witnessed the best average annual growth at +196.4% per year, while Norway was the worst growing country at -54.7% per year.
